Timed mt STOCK 2003 Evolution today
I timed my completely stock 2003 Lancer Evolution. Let me start off by saying people were in awe by it's performance. I even got one guy yelling we're not worthy, and bowing to the car. LOL interesting people out there... I tihnk I had the octane too high, I was running very rich all night O2's were well at 1.00 at full throttle, and knock was not even a factor. Gas was about 98 octane if not 99. Next time i'm ganan try and mix up a 94-95 octane mixture.
Well here are the videos of the runs
ftp://68.116.91.83/jcarella/My%20Videos/Evo%20Run's%204-9-03/
My best of the night was a 13.53 @99.4mph with over a 1/4 tank of gas
Best 60ft was 1.83

the style of launch i'm using is "matt monett style", reving between 2-3 grand to spool the turbo up then at the 1st light nailing the gas and soon as the motor hits 5000-6000 dumping the clutch. I'm getting major tire spiin and some wheel hop. But the car launches like theres no tomorrow.
